How long does a battery replacement take?
- Replacement time varies by battery type: a 12V auxiliary battery swap typically takes under an hour, while traction battery work or advanced diagnostics can take several hours or longer depending on required software updates and safety checks.

What type of battery is in the 2026 Jeep Recon?
- The 2026 Jeep Recon uses a high-voltage traction battery for propulsion and a smaller 12V auxiliary battery for vehicle electronics; each requires different service and diagnostic approaches.

2026 Jeep Recon Battery Type
Understanding battery types for the 2026 Jeep Recon is critical to choosing the right service. There are two primary systems to consider: the 12V auxiliary battery that supports electronics and ancillary systems, and the high-voltage traction battery that powers propulsion and stores energy for driving range.
